[edit]Etymology
[edit]From biskup (“bishop”) + -dómr.
Noun
[edit]biskupsdómr m
- dignity or rank of bishop
- episcopate, the period during which a bishop holds office
- bishopric, episcopal see
Declension
[edit]masculine | singular | plural | ||
---|---|---|---|---|
indefinite | definite | indefinite | definite | |
nominative | biskupsdómr | biskupsdómrinn | biskupsdómar | biskupsdómarnir |
accusative | biskupsdóm | biskupsdóminn | biskupsdóma | biskupsdómana |
dative | biskupsdómi | biskupsdóminum | biskupsdómum | biskupsdómunum |
genitive | biskupsdóms | biskupsdómsins | biskupsdóma | biskupsdómanna |
